Transaction 9959447e54844920903d91b628879177437e6622378a3b38c5928576b442ac85
1 Input
1 Output
-
9959447e54844920903d91b628879177437e6622378a3b38c5928576b442ac85:0
- value
- 500000909
- script pubkey
- OP_0 OP_PUSHBYTES_20 8f23227fff477cae45c7c70b8e72c6f9d3ead61a
- address
- bc1q3u3jylllga72u3w8cu9cuukxl8f744s67zlyh6